is a notable Nintendo DS ROM hack that essentially ports the classic Pokémon FireRed/LeafGreen experience into the enhanced Pokémon HeartGold (HG) engine. Developed primarily by TriggerHappy , this project allows players to experience the Kanto region with the visual polish and mechanical features of Generation IV. Core Concept & Features
